About Rede Energia Participações S.A.
Rede Energia Participações S.A., a Brazilian company established in 1969 and headquartered in Sao Paulo, conducts its operations through subsidiaries within the comprehensive electricity sector. Its primary business encompasses the generation, distribution, and commercialization of power throughout Brazil. Beyond these core functions, the company also undertakes infrastructure construction, operational management, and maintenance services, alongside providing various related offerings. It caters to a diverse clientele, including residential, industrial, commercial, agricultural, and governmental entities.
